Is PS5 true 4K or upscaled?

Easy, it uses upscaling. Almost no PS5 games run at 4K native (except some graphically simple indie games). You can use upscaling on PC too, e.g. DLSS or FSR, to achieve the same effect (4K output from mid-range hardware). But with good enough hardware, you could also do 4K native - something that the PS5 can't do.

Is 2160p the same as 4K?

No, strictly speaking, 2160p is not considered true 4K. Both 2160p and 4K resolutions have a pixel count of 3840×2160, which is often referred to as Ultra High Definition (UHD). However, true 4K resolution has a slightly higher pixel count of 4096×2160.

What happens if you play 4K on 1080p?

The is no problem with 4k decode and downscale to 1080p. But you may hit a problem with HDR. HDR is pretty common in 4k hevc files. HDR is pretty rare on a 1080p display.

What is the best resolution to increase FPS?

Lowering the resolution of your game can help boost FPS. Decreasing your resolution from 1080p (1080 x 1920) to 900p (900 x 1600) will reduce the total number of pixels by about 30%.
